Career

I was born of a welsh mother and an asian father in Cardiff in 1946.

 

I have had a secondary school education and since leaving school have had many jobs, from factory work to office work.

 

I have made pictures ever since I was a child.  When I could finally take charge of my life I took an art course at a college then known as The Cass it is now owned by Metropolitan university.  The course still exists as a degree course: Diploma in Art and Design Studies, this was in 1982 to 1986.  I highly recommend it! After completing I went on to do a degree in Fine Art at Byam Shaw School of Art and had a lot of fun.

 

When leaving college I held a number of exhibitions on what was called the Tower Hamlets Exhibition Circuit which consisted of various public venues, Community centres and libraries.  Sad to say I  did not seem to make too great an impression, ie no gallery wanted to sign me up, but now I have found a way of showing my work by exhibiting on line

 

Apart from drawing and painting I also make sculpture and like to experiment with enamelling and making silver pendants.

 

 

I am not currently working full time as an artist, I make my living as a security guard.  I make art whenever I can.
